Can anyone please explain what the problem was with BTTF? and how to know if you have bad disks?
#7
Senior Member
Joined: Jun 2004
Posts: 819
Likes: 0
Received 0 Likes
on
0 Posts
They aren't 'bad', just some of the scenes were matted incorrectly and you can't see the entire original picture. Didn't detract from the movies enough for me to warrant sending them in (risking this exact scenario).

When I sent away for the replacement discs back when the "defect" was first announced, I did it at my own expense. I didn't bother calling to ask for the prepaid mailer or anything; I just sent it to the specified address and used priority mail w/tracking confirmation. They received it after a couple days and the replacements came back in roughly a month's time.
